With the rise of Bluetooth technology across a variety of wireless devices and applications, the Motorala HS860 Bluetooth Headset is a perfect fit for your on-the-go communication needs. A recent purchase by a coworker prompted me to investigate the many features and benefits of the Motorola Bluetooth HS860 Headset. Wireless headsets abound in today’s fast-paced business world for a variety of reasons. Headsets can provide ease of phone connection and calls while driving; the ability to walk and talk even while in the office; and they are a great way to enable a wireless connection with your PDA and other Bluetooth-enabled devices.

The Motorola Bluetooth Headset has a snappy and contemporary design; weighing in at only a slight 200 grams, the headset is compatible with many Bluetooth 1.2 enabled devices such as cell phones and PDAs. These do not even have to be Motorola’s own brand; the wireless headset supports a variety of manufacturers. Still, I would encourage the Moto line of products for their flexibility, ease of use, and overall quality. Takeaways
  • The Motorola Bluetooth HS860 Headset is priced between $79.95-$99.95 in most markets
  • The microphone easily folds into the device, and weighs only 200 grams
  • Bluetooth technology enables up to 30 feet of hassle-free connectivity
